    Delta Air Lines is one of the major airlines of the United States and a legacy carrier headquartered in Atlanta, Georgia. The United States' oldest operating airline and the seventh-oldest operating worldwide, Delta along with its subsidiaries and regional affiliates, including Delta Connection, operates over 5,400 flights daily and serves 325 destinations in 52 countries on six continents.

    Fort Snelling was listed as an incorporated village during the 1890 Census. In the era after World War II, residents of the unorganized territory were service members stationed at the barracks at Fort Snelling, and military families living on base housing in the Upper Post area.
